MU Rally Comes Up Short at King's

4/9/2014 9:44:00 PM

Box Score A fourth-quarter rally came up short as the Misericordia University men's lacrosse team fell at King's, 10-8, Wednesday night.

Down 8-4 after three periods, MU scored four goals over the final 15 minutes, but ran out of time.

Andrew Reynolds led the Cougars with four goals while Trevor Bodnar, Lane Kocovsky, Jack Stang and Kyle Purvis all added goals.

After falling behind 2-0 in the first quarter, the Cougars rallied with three straight goals in a three-minute span to take the lead.

Stang got MU on the board off a feed from Bodnar with 7:56 to play and Reynolds scored with an assist from Stang less than a minute later.

Reynolds scored unassisted to put MU in front, 3-2, with 5:16 to go in the period.

Bodnar scored unassisted to open the second period, but King's scored three unanswered goals over the final 7:40 to take a 5-4 halftime lead.

The Monarchs added three goals in the third quarter to take an 8-4 lead.

Reynolds led the Cougars with six groundballs while Steve Dallicardillo, Lane Kocovsky, Jared Hunt and Sean Forsyth all added for groundballs.

Dallicardillo had a team-high six caused turnovers.

Patrick Johnson and Josh Shanker combined for 11 saves.

MU will travel to Eastern, Saturday.
